Thermoforming manufacturer: What is thermoforming? What are some common thermoformed products?
Thermoforming manufacturer: Thermoforming is a plastic processing technology. The main principle is to heat and soften a flat, hard plastic sheet, then vacuum-form it onto a mold surface, and finally cool it into shape. It is widely used in plastic packaging, lighting, advertising, and decoration industries.
Thermoforming manufacturer: Thermoforming packaging is a general term for plastic products produced using thermoforming technology and packaged with corresponding equipment. Plastic packaging products mainly include: plastic thermoformed shells, plastic trays, plastic boxes. Thermoforming packaging equipment mainly includes: thermoforming machines, punching machines, sealing machines, and folding machines. Packaging products can be divided into: inserts, blister cards, double blister shells, half blister shells, double blister shells, triple blister shells, etc.

Thermoforming: Using thermoforming technology to create transparent plastic with a specific raised shape from a transparent hard plastic sheet, covering the product surface to protect and beautify it. Also known as blister packaging and vacuum forming.
Thermoformed tray: Also known as a thermoformed tray or plastic inner tray. A plastic hard sheet is formed into a thermoformed product with specific recesses using thermoforming technology. Products are placed in the recesses to protect and beautify them. Generally used for product packaging, shipping, and internal factory turnover.
Thermoformed flocked inner tray: A thermoformed tray made of special materials. A layer of velvet material is attached to the surface of an ordinary hard plastic sheet, giving the tray surface a velvet feel, used to enhance the grade of the packaged product.
Thermoforming manufacturer: Anti-static thermoformed trays are made of special materials with a surface resistance of less than 10 to the power of 11 ohms. Mainly used for thermoformed trays of electronic and IT products.
Thermoforming mold: Plaster molds are low-cost molds for thermoforming production, followed by electroplated copper molds, and aluminum molds are more expensive. The molds are drilled with small holes for vacuum suction and heating hardware to form blister products.
Thermoforming manufacturer: Environmental protection and advantages of thermoforming
In the blister processing process, there is basically no emission of waste gas, wastewater, and waste. There are fewer processes, low energy consumption, and it is more convenient and environmentally friendly than other packaging in terms of production cycle. In application, its advantages are low mold cost, short manufacturing time, high productivity, and the ability to produce various irregularly shaped and transparent packaging.
